Javascript 无法使用ajax加载方法加载文件

Javascript 无法使用ajax加载方法加载文件,javascript,jquery,ajax,Javascript,Jquery,Ajax,我收到警报,但在“#testdiv”中看不到任何内容。文件sometext.txt位于同一文件夹中。我尝试为其提供绝对路径,但在该服务器上找不到404 url。 我做错了什么?Windows有几个“功能”,它们是为了让操作系统更适合大多数人使用而构建的。隐藏文件扩展名是那些“功能”之一,其危害往往大于其帮助程度 虽然,您可能知道,文件不需要文件扩展名,文件的前几个字节用于告诉操作系统它是什么文件类型,但扩展名只是让它变得简单而已 当使用windows开发任何东西时,您可能希望看到文件的实际名称,

我收到警报,但在“#testdiv”中看不到任何内容。文件sometext.txt位于同一文件夹中。我尝试为其提供绝对路径,但在该服务器上找不到404 url。 我做错了什么?

Windows有几个“功能”,它们是为了让操作系统更适合大多数人使用而构建的。隐藏文件扩展名是那些“功能”之一,其危害往往大于其帮助程度

虽然,您可能知道,文件不需要文件扩展名,文件的前几个字节用于告诉操作系统它是什么文件类型,但扩展名只是让它变得简单而已

当使用windows开发任何东西时,您可能希望看到文件的实际名称,因此请务必查看有关如何启用显示文件扩展名的指南之一,如


如果您无法使用JS获取文件,请始终进行双重检查,甚至三重检查,确保可以首先通过浏览器访问该文件。

当您使用普通ajax加载该文件并将其保存到#testdiv时会发生什么情况?抱歉,我没有完全理解您的意思。您的意思是没有警报和功能部分吗?如果是,则相同,没有任何更改。否,使用$.ajax或$.get获取文件并将其内容放入divIt,这是相同的响应。是的,我确信我不会再犯此错误了:P
        $(function(){
            $("#testdiv").load("sometext.txt",function(){
             alert("Succes");
          });
        });